Title: How To Write a News Website Article About a Science Paper
Post by: Recusant on October 10, 2010, 11:08:41 PM
QuoteIn this paragraph I will reference or quote some minor celebrity, historical figure, eccentric, or a group of sufferers; because my editors are ideologically committed to the idea that all news stories need a "human interest", and I'm not convinced that the scientists are interesting enough.

At this point I will include a picture, because our search engine optimisation experts have determined that humans are incapable of reading more than 400 words without one.
